The Switch will get at least the same level of third-party support the 3DS did. Something alot of people are forgetting is that the Switch is pretty much a handheld console as well, and the franchises that thrive on those kinds of systems will eventally arrive.
Sony has given up and walked away from the handheld market, leaving Nintendo with two handheld systems. One is the 3DS, an aging handheld and the Switch, which can be both a handheld and home console.
So, where is Monster Hunter 5 going to arrive? The 3DS seems doubtful given its age, the PS4 is likely out given the series is more of a handheld franchise these days. The Vita is also aging, and is dead outside of Japan. Those three platforms for various reasons likely won't get Monster Hunter 5.
But the Switch? Yeah, that will likely be the home for Monster Hunter 5. Same goes for Yokai Watch 4, and other game franchises that have made a home on the 3DS.
Nintendo has always had crappy support for their home consoles post-SNES, but their handhelds are a different story. The 3DS got a good amount of third-party support, even if most of it was from Japanese developers.
I think the Switch will miss out on AAA titles that are commonly found on other platforms. But I imagine it being a strong platform for Monster Hunter, JRPGs, and other niche third-party games, much like the 3DS was in its prime.
